The main line train starts at 5:00 am and harbor line train starts at 5:02 am. Each train has a frequency of 10 minutes. If a man goes in the morning at a random time, What is the probability that he will get the main line train ?

  1. A.

    1/5

  2. B.

    1/4

  3. C.

    4/5

  4. D.

    1/2

Correct answer: C

Answer: 4/5

Reasoning:

  • Look at any 10-minute interval starting when a main-line train departs (for example, from 5:00 to 5:10).

  • The main-line train departs at the start of the interval (time 0). The harbor-line train departs 2 minutes later (time 2) because it starts at 5:02 and also repeats every 10 minutes.

  • If a person arrives uniformly at random during this interval, arriving between time 0 and 2 minutes means the next train is the harbor-line; arriving between time 2 and 10 minutes means the next train is the main-line.

Therefore the main-line is the next train for 8 minutes out of every 10, so the probability is 8/10 = 4/5.
